Lectric eBikes, the Phoenix-based electric bike maker that is known for its ultralow prices, has done it again with a new budget-friendly e-bike. This time the company rolled out an electric tricycle known as the Lectric XP Trike at far below the going market rates. But how did they do it, and what makes their e-trike so affordable? Let’s check it out.

Lectric’s CEO Levi Conlow teased the Lectric XP Trike earlier this week, but now we’ve finally gotten the complete rundown of specs.

The trike features a 500-watt rear motor with a peak power rating of 1,092 watts. It is mounted on a central jackshaft at the rear of the trike to drive the two rear wheels through a differential axle, allowing two-wheel drive. The motor itself is a hub motor, though it is implemented more like a mid-drive motor.

lectric xp trike

A cursory look at the trike shows that it’s actually quite similar to Lectric’s already quite popular $999 Lectric XP 3.0 folding e-bike. You could almost say it’s a very similar bike, yet with a larger battery, hydraulic brakes, and an extra wheel.

In fact, it sort of has two extra wheels, in the sense that the rear end is similar to a trike conversion style setup that allows the front of a more typical e-bike to be combined with a trike assembly in the rear. That likely helped expedite the design process and allowed Lectric to quickly bring an electric trike to market after the last major e-trike launch, the RadTrike from Rad Power Bikes. Sticking with more standard parts that could be adapted into a three-wheeler also helped Lectric keep the cost down while maintaining a similar strategy to the Lectric XP 3.0 e-bike.

It’s a different design but one that still follows Lectric’s playbook, as the company explained:

We took our award-winning XP series e-bikes and added a bigger battery, hydraulic brakes, and a third wheel to create the industry’s first fully foldable and fully-assembled electric tricycle. This 65 lb three-wheeler is purposefully designed with convenience and fun top of mind.

At just 65 pounds (29.5 kilograms), the Lectric XP Trike’s folding frame will be a manageable lift for many people.

The frame folds in both the center and at the handlebars to fit into tight places. That handlebar folding mechanism will likely be the most useful for lowering the height of the trike to fit in SUVs and other rear-opening vehicles, though the center fold may help the smaller bundle fit into tighter closets, etc.

Folding also allows the electric trike to arrive fully assembled, meaning riders simply need to unfold it, inspect the bike and ride.

The electric three-wheeler is powered by a 48V and 14Ah battery with 672 Wh of capacity. Lectric claims that riders can travel as far as 50 miles (80 kilometers) on a single charge, though that high efficiency is likely helped by the slower 14 mph (22 km/h) top speed. A slower top speed might sound like a downer, but it is an important safety consideration for three-wheelers that can feel tippy at higher speeds.

It’s hard to say how wide the rear wheels are set on the Lectric XP Trike, but narrower wheels can compound the tipping feeling, making it important to keep speeds reasonable. Don’t expect to fly at 20-28 mph (32-45 km/h) like the rest of Lectric’s e-bikes! But at least you have both pedal assist (5 levels) and throttle to choose from.

To bring you down from top speed, the XP Trike has hydraulic disc braking and also includes a parking brake to prevent the trike from rolling away when parked on an incline. Hydraulic disc brakes are normally seen on faster and more expensive e-bikes, but the XP Trike’s massive weight capacity of 450 pounds (204 kilograms) means that it will likely need to make full use of those powerful hydraulic stoppers when fully loaded. Fortunately, the motor is rated for a peppy 65 Nm of torque to help get that weight rolling when filled to the max.

Features like the included parking brake and a new upgradable two-part seat with back rest are news to us since the teaser was shared earlier this week.

lectric xp trike

The trike rolls on a trio of 20″x 2.6″ tires that provide slightly more cushioning than most narrower street tires, perhaps offering a bit more off-road readiness than a purely urban e-bike, but not nearly as much as that provided by larger fat tires.

Since most riders will surely stick to manicured paths, the tire size is likely appropriate for the target market.

The introductory price of $1,499 will include a cargo package consisting of a front and rear basket, though it looks like that might just be a promotion for the launch. Pre-orders will open on February 17, with the XP Trike expected to begin shipping in April.

Electrek’s Take

Wow, you can’t help but be blown away by the price here.

I’m also glad to see that the company has an upgradeable saddle and a parking brake since those were two things that appeared to be missing to me when I first saw the teaser earlier this week. The included rear cargo basket also adds a ton of value to this already value-packed deal.

I definitely hope the XP Trike can live up to its wildly high weight rating of 450 pounds (204 kilograms). I imagine the company had to test at well over that amount to be able to claim that number, but it just seems quite high.

The biggest difference between this e-trike and the more expensive e-trikes is that it looks like they started with a similar base to their XP 3.0 bike instead of redesigning a ground-up trike. That’s definitely a quick way to get to a viable product and keep costs down, but I’ll certainly want to test this one out myself to see how it handles. Trikes can feel tippy when the weight is higher up, and the rear wheels aren’t very wide, so I’ll be curious to see how it feels in the rear and how stable the trike is. The wheels are only 2 inches taller than on a RadTrike, but the cargo seems to be higher also.

I might have liked to see some suspension or a multispeed drivetrain instead of the single speed, but it’s hard to complain about leaving too much off when the price is this low. And at these slow speeds, I can get by with both no suspension and a single-gear ratio.

There’s no denying it – the XP Trike brings affordable electric tricycles to folks that can’t afford several thousands of dollars for the higher-end e-trikes. And it does it with some good components thrown in too. The last thing a retiree wants to be doing is spending time on their hands and knees adjusting mechanical brakes, so seeing components like hydraulic disc brakes makes me very happy. I am curious to see how they implemented a parking brake, though, since those can be tricky on hydraulic brake setups.

Here’s looking forward to hopefully trying one of these soon to see how it stacks up to other e-trikes I’ve tested, like the RadTrike.

Tesla inks first deal to build China's largest grid-scale battery power plant

Tesla has inked its first deal to build a grid-scale battery power plant in China amid a strained trading relationship between Beijing and Washington.

The U.S. company posted on the Chinese social media service Weibo that the project would be the largest of its kind in China when completed.

Utility-scale battery energy storage systems help electricity grids keep supply and demand in balance. They are increasingly needed to bridge the supply-demand mismatch caused by intermittent energy sources such as solar and wind.

Chinese media outlet Yicai first reported that the deal, worth 4 billion yuan ($556 million), had been signed by Tesla, the local government of Shanghai and financing firm China Kangfu International Leasing, according to the Reuters news agency.

Tesla said its battery factory in Shanghai had produced more than 100 Megapacks — the battery designed for utility-scale deployment — in the first quarter of this year. One Megapack can provide up to 1 megawatt of power for four hours.

“The grid-side energy storage power station is a ‘smart regulator’ for urban electricity, which can flexibly adjust grid resources,” Tesla said on Weibo, according to a Google translation.

This would “effectively solve the pressure of urban power supply and ensure the safe, stable and efficient electricity demand of the city,” it added. “After completion, this project is expected to become the largest grid-side energy storage project in China.”

Inside Tesla's Megapack system, which stores energy for utilities

According to the company’s website, each Megapack retails for just under $1 million in the U.S. Pricing for China was unavailable.

The deal is significant for Tesla, as China’s CATL and carmaker BYD compete with similar products. The two Chinese companies have made significant inroads in battery development and manufacturing, with the former holding about 40% of the global market share.

CATL was also expected to supply battery cells and packs that are used in Tesla’s Megapacks, according to a Reuters news source.

Tesla’s deal with a Chinese local authority is also significant as it comes after U.S. President Donald Trump slapped tariffs on imports from China, straining the geopolitical relationship between the world’s two largest economies.

Tesla Chief Executive Elon Musk was also a close ally of President Trump during the initial stages of the trade war, further complicating the business outlook for U.S. automakers in China.

The demand for grid-scale battery installation, however, is significant in China. In May last year, Beijing set a new target to add nearly 5 gigawatts of battery-powered electricity supply by the end of 2025, bringing the total capacity to 40 gigawatts.

Tesla has also been exporting its Megapacks to Europe and Asia from its Shanghai plant to meet global demand.

Capacity for global battery energy storage systems rose 42 gigawatts in 2023, nearly doubling the total increase in capacity observed in the previous year, according to the International Energy Agency.

BYD is testing solid-state EV batteries in its Seal sedan with nearly 1,200 miles of range

BYD has now begun testing solid-state EV batteries in its Tesla Model 3-rivalling Seal. Initial tests suggest that the total driving range could reach nearly 1,200 miles (1,875 km).

BYD begins testing solid-state EV batteries in the Seal

It has been over a decade since BYD first began researching and developing the promising new EV battery technology.

Last year, the company reached a milestone by testing its first solid-state battery cells with capacities of 20 Ah and 60 Ah. We knew BYD was planning to launch its first vehicles powered by the new batteries in 2027 after Sun Huajun, the CTO of BYD’s battery business, confirmed the timeline earlier this year.

At the 2025 China All-Solid-State Battery Innovation and Development Summit, Sun stated that BYD has officially installed solid-state batteries in its popular Seal EV and is now testing them on roads.

Once testing is finalized, which is expected to occur in 2027, BYD plans to begin installing solid-state batteries in its production vehicles.

Between 2027 and 2029, production will be limited during the first two years. However, in 2030, BYD plans to begin mass production. BYD has previously said that by the end of the decade, it expects “liquid and solid to be the same price.” In other words, solid-state batteries will be about the same cost as current liquid lithium-ion batteries.

The Seal, BYD’s Tesla Model 3-rivalling electric sedan, is expected to be the first EV available with solid-state batteries, starting in 2027. Other models will begin to hit the market in 2028 and the following years.

BYD’s solid-state batteries have an energy density of 400 Wh/kg, or nearly twice that of current lithium-ion batteries.

According to local reports, BYD’s solid-state EV batteries set a record by gaining 1,500 km (932 miles) range in just 12 minutes of charging.

The test charged the battery to just 80%, meaning total EV range could reach upwards of 1,875 km (1,165 miles). Keep in mind, that is CLTC range. On the EPA scale, it would be closer to 1,300 km (808 miles), which is still way more than enough.

BYD’s Seal currently starts at just 175,800 yuan in China, or about $25,000. When it initially hits the market in 2027 with solid-state batteries, the Seal will likely be priced higher.

Electrek’s Take

BYD is already dominating the global EV market. It just surpassed Tesla in Europe and the UK in monthly registrations for the first time, and this could be just the start.

With several new batteries and plenty of other EV technologies, including ultra-fast chargers, smart driving features, and advanced new platforms, BYD is laying the groundwork for more growth over the next few years.

Not only that, BYD is already known for its low-cost cars like the Seagull (Dolping Surf in Europe), priced under $10,000 in China. The new tech is expected to unlock longer driving range, faster charging, and lower costs.

BYD will compete with CATL, Mercedes-Benz, Volkswagen, Stellantis, Nissan, and several others that are also aiming to launch their first EVs with solid-state batteries around 2027 or 2028. Nissan’s director of product planning in Europe, Christop Ambland, confirmed the company’s timeline this week with Auto Express, saying, “We will be ready for SSB (solid-state batteries) in 2028.”
